Ingredients for Easy Crockpot Cheeseburger Soup Recipe

Here’s what you’ll need to make this delicious Easy Crockpot Cheeseburger Soup Recipe:

1 pound ground beef – Look for lean ground beef to keep the soup hearty without too much grease. You can also substitute with turkey or plant-based alternatives.

1/4 cup flour – This helps thicken the soup, giving it that creamy texture we all crave. Use gluten-free flour if necessary.

2 cups chicken broth – Opt for low-sodium broth for better flavor control, or veggie broth for a vegetarian version.

1 cup diced carrots – These add sweetness and color; fresh or frozen are both great options.

1 cup diced celery – Celery provides crunch and subtle flavor; fresh is best, but frozen works in a pinch.

2 teaspoons burger seasoning – A perfect blend of spices that brings the flavors of a classic cheeseburger right into your bowl.

8 oz shredded Colby jack cheese – This melty cheese adds creaminess and an irresistible cheeseburger flavor; feel free to mix and match with your favorites.

2 oz cream cheese – Adding richness to the soup, cream cheese makes every bite velvety smooth.

1/4 cup half and half – For that ultimate creaminess; you could use whole milk if preferred.

1 package frozen tater tots – These crispy little delights topped on the soup create a satisfying texture contrast that everyone will rave about.

How to Make Easy Crockpot Cheeseburger Soup Recipe

Follow these simple steps to prepare this delicious Easy Crockpot Cheeseburger Soup Recipe:

Step 1: Brown the Beef
In a large skillet over medium heat, cook the ground beef until it’s no longer pink. Break it into crumbles with your spatula, ensuring it browns evenly. Once cooked, you can drain off any excess grease. Add the beef into your slow cooker for the next step!

Step 2: Blend the Flour
In a small bowl, mix the flour with 1/4 cup of chicken broth until smooth. This flour mixture will help to thicken the soup, ensuring it has the perfect consistency.

Step 3: Combine the Ingredients
Add the remaining chicken broth, diced carrots, diced celery, burger seasoning, shredded cheese, cream cheese, and half and half to the slow cooker. Stir everything to combine and create a cheesy, flavorful base.

Step 4: Slow Cook
Cover the slow cooker and set it on high for 3-4 hours or low for 6-8 hours. This long, slow cooking allows the flavors to meld beautifully, so don’t rush it! Just let it do its magic.

Step 5: Stir and Adjust
When time’s up, stir well to combine, ensuring all the cheese melts into the soup. You may want to taste it here and adjust the seasoning or add a bit more broth if it’s too thick.

Step 6: Prepare the Tater Tots
Cook the tater tots according to the package directions until crisp and golden brown. These will be your final topping to bring a delicious crunch to each hearty spoonful.

Storing & Reheating Easy Crockpot Cheeseburger Soup Recipe

To store your Easy Crockpot Cheeseburger Soup Recipe, place it in an airtight container in the fridge for up to four days. When reheating, use a stovetop for even warming or a microwave on medium, stirring occasionally.

Easy Crockpot Cheeseburger Soup Recipe

Easy Crockpot Cheeseburger Soup Recipe

This Easy Crockpot Cheeseburger Soup Recipe combines classic flavors into a cozy dish that everyone will love.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 4 hours
Total Time 4 hours 15 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Dinner Recipes
Cuisine: American
Calories: 556

Ingredients
  

  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1/4 cup flour
  • 2 cups chicken broth
  • 1 cup diced carrots
  • 1 cup diced celery
  • 2 teaspoons burger seasoning
  • 8 oz shredded Colby jack cheese
  • 2 oz cream cheese
  • 1/4 cup half and half
  • 1 package frozen tater tots

Equipment

  • slow cooker

Method
 

  1. Cook ground beef until no longer pink.
  2. Drain excess grease as needed and add to slow cooker.
  3. Mix flour with 1/4 cup of broth until smooth and add to slow cooker.
  4. Add remaining broth along with diced carrots and celery, seasoning, cheese, cream cheese, and half and half.
  5. Cover and cook on high for 3-4 hours or low for 6-8 hours.
  6. Stir to combine well until cheeses are smooth.
  7. Cook tater tots according to package directions.
  8. Top soup with additional cheese and tater tots if desired.

Nutrition

Serving: 1servingCalories: 556kcalCarbohydrates: 14gProtein: 41gFat: 37gSaturated Fat: 18gCholesterol: 130mgSodium: 549mgFiber: 2gSugar: 3g
